The Baker to Vegas Challenge Cup Relay Race: A Foundation
At its core, the Baker to Vegas License Plate Frame represents participation in, or support for, the Baker to Vegas Challenge Cup Relay race. This 120-mile race, starting in Baker, California, and culminating in Las Vegas, Nevada, is a unique and prestigious event primarily involving law enforcement officers from across the globe. The License Plate Frame: A Symbol of Participation and Support
The Baker to Vegas license plate frame serves as a tangible symbol of this unique race. More than a mere accessory, it signifies an individual's connection to the event, whether through direct participation, indirect support, or admiration for the dedication of the participants. The frame's design, often featuring the "B2V" logo and sometimes incorporating imagery related to law enforcement, reinforces this connection. The availability of different versions of the frame, sometimes featuring specific agency logos (LAPD, CHP, etc.), adds another layer of meaning, indicating a connection to a particular law enforcement agency and its participation in the race.
Beyond the Race: Broader Implications and Misconceptions
While the license plate frame primarily represents support for the Baker to Vegas race, some misconceptions have emerged. A common misconception is that displaying the frame provides immunity from traffic violations. This is unequivocally false. Law enforcement officers are not obligated to overlook traffic infractions simply because a vehicle displays a Baker to Vegas license plate frame. The frame is purely a symbol of support, not a get-out-of-jail-free card.
Conversely, some might argue that the frame, especially those with prominent law enforcement agency logos, might inadvertently lead to preferential treatment. This too is a fallacy. While officers might recognize the frame, professional conduct demands impartiality in enforcing traffic laws. Bias based on a license plate frame would be a breach of professional ethics and could have serious repercussions.

Legal and Practical Considerations
While the license plate frame itself is legal, its use must comply with all relevant vehicle regulations. This includes ensuring that the frame doesn't obstruct the visibility of the license plate itself, a key requirement for maintaining road safety and legal compliance. Any obstructions could lead to fines and other legal penalties.
Furthermore, the display of the frame shouldn't violate any local or state laws concerning license plate modifications. Regulations vary across jurisdictions, so it's crucial to ensure compliance with local laws to avoid potential issues.
